This home was built in 1898 and there were several modifications made at some point in the 1930's. When the home was purchased in 2016 it had been abandoned for approximately 12 years. In 2017 we began the extensive renovations that have transformed this once abandoned property into a beautiful home, full of original old charm and modern convenience. The lot size is 4500 sq. ft. while the home itself actually has four levels of beautifully finished living space totaling 2900 sq. ft.
Walking through the refurbished original front door, you'll see that the extensive renovations have resulted in an open concept main floor expanse with gorgeous hardwood flooring, with plenty of room for dining and living areas, including a gas fired masonry fireplace. The huge custom kitchen is filled with lots of natural light and a view of the mountains. The kitchen has quartz countertops, a farmhouse sink, and brand-new stainless-steel appliances. Off of the kitchen there is a half bath with charming oval leaded window, as well as main floor laundry room, with brand new washer and dryer, and laundry chute that comes from the master closet.
The fully finished basement is equipped with a custom bar, large flatscreen TV, and plenty of room for entertaining. There is another half- bath down here and a workshop area.
On the second floor, there are 3 bedrooms, and two full bathrooms. The Master bedroom is complete with an en-suite with a beautiful custom glass enclosed shower, double sink, custom vanity and a huge walk-in closet.
The finished attic, includes one large main room, a 4th bedroom, and a large office space, or 5th bedroom.
Beautiful landscaping accents the wrap around porch, and out back right off the kitchen there's an expansive maintenance free deck complete with water, gas, and electric connections perfect for entertaining, year- round BBQ's or just relaxing. There is also plenty of room for a separate private seating area with a fire pit. All throughout the home can be seen leaded glass windows and architectural details that have been saved and brought back to life, to seamlessly blend in with the modern necessities of home living.
Stripped to the bare bones this home now has a 200 amp service all new electric wiring, recessed lighting and custom fixtures throughout. All new energy efficient double pane low E windows were installed, as well as two zones of central air conditioning. There is all new plumbing, Kohler fixtures, custom vanities and beautiful tile work throughout.
